-
ThreadStateException
I get this exception when I tying...
Code:
SaveFileDialog dlg = new SaveFileDialog();
dlg.Filter = "binary files (*.bin)|*.bin";
dlg.FilterIndex = 1;
dlg.RestoreDirectory = true;
dlg.ShowDialog(); //Exception throwed
Function Main() is already marked with attribute [STAThread]
My program consists with many threads .
-
Re: ThreadStateException
Which thread are you displaying the dialog in?
-
Re: ThreadStateException
Code:
new Thread
(
delegate()
{
//...
}
).Start();
Exactly I started a windows form (Application.Run()) from new Thread.Start() and that form by button click called this function with problems